| Hollywood has its Walk of Fame. The Castro District has it Walk of Gay, the Rainbow Honor Walk, bronze plaques imbedded in the sidewalks with an image and description dedicated to someone of importance to the LGBT community. Allen Ginsberg is one of the leading poets of The Beat Generation, championed freedoms of expressions. |
